Description
Play 15 solitaire games on your PC. The games include Klondike, Freecell, Aces Up, Canfield, Corona, Grandfathe'rs Clock, Cruel, Duchess, Idiot's Delight, Golf, Scarab, Scorpion, Spider, Pyramid, and Yukon. Its features include big clear graphics, and undo ability. Version 2.0.3 adds new games.
Review
In light of its many competitors, this solitaire game offers too little to be anything more than an average choice. While many solitaire programs we ve tested let you play hundreds of games, Classic Solitaire provides less than 20. To make matter worse, the demo only will let you play five of them, including Klondike, Freecell, and Pyramid. While the application s graphics don t look bad, the audio effects are nonexistent. The game keeps statistics and gives brief instructions for each solitaire variation, but beginners will miss in-depth tutorials. We found the program s feature set quite small; you can t even change the style of the cards or the background color of the main window. Undemanding users might not mind Classic Solitaire's limitations, but true devotees of the game will need to find another download.
